Given the electronegativities below, which covalent single bond is most polar?
Element: H C N O
Electronegativity: 2.1 2.5 3.0 3.5
A) N-H B) O-C C) O-N D) C-H E) O-H

Answer:

So the correct answer is e) O-H

Explanation:

To determine the most polar bond we calculate the electronegativity difference in each bond and determine the highest value:

a) N-H = 3.0 - 2.1 = 0.9

b) O-C = 3.5 - 2.5 = 1

c) O-N = 3.5 - 3 = 0.5

d) C-H = 2.5 - 2.1 = 0.4

e) O-H = 3.5 - 2.1 = 1.4

So the correct answer is e) O-H
